Under What Circumstances Is a DUI Charged as a Felony in California?

While many DUI cases are charged as misdemeanors, certain aggravating factors can elevate the offense to a felony under California law – Vehicle Code Sections 23152 and 23153.

Legal Criteria and Common Triggers

A DUI may be prosecuted as a felony if:

  • The incident results in injury to another individual (DUI causing injury California)
  • The driver has accumulated three or more prior DUI convictions within a 10-year period (repeat DUI offense California)
  • The individual has a previous felony DUI on their record
  • The situation involves reckless or negligent conduct that leads to substantial harm

What Must the Prosecution Prove?

To obtain a conviction, the prosecution must demonstrate the following:

  • You were operating a motor vehicle
  • You were impaired by alcohol, drugs, or both at the time of driving
  • Your actions were negligent or unlawful
  • Your conduct directly resulted in injury or damage (if applicable)

The prosecution is required to establish all of these elements beyond a reasonable doubt.

Penalties Associated With Felony DUI Convictions

A felony DUI conviction can lead to severe penalties that impact both your freedom and your future.

Criminal Consequences

Potential penalties include:

  • State prison time: 16 months, 2 years, or 3 years (or longer in cases involving injury)
  • Financial penalties: Fines ranging from $1,000 to $5,000 or more
  • Formal probation: Typically lasting 3 to 5 years
  • License revocation: Possible loss of driving privileges for several years
  • Mandatory enrollment in DUI education programs

Additional Sentencing Enhancements

Certain factors may increase the severity of punishment:

  • Extremely high blood alcohol concentration
  • Dangerous or reckless driving behavior
  • Multiple injured parties
  • Prior convictions, including repeat DUI offense California

Lasting Consequences Beyond the Courtroom

A felony DUI conviction can create long-term challenges, including:

  • Difficulty securing employment opportunities
  • Loss or suspension of professional licenses
  • Immigration-related complications
  • A permanent mark on your criminal record

Evaluating the Legality of the Stop

If law enforcement lacked valid grounds to pull you over, key evidence may be excluded.

Challenging Chemical Test Results

Breath and blood tests can be unreliable due to:

  • Improper calibration of testing devices
  • Mishandling or contamination of samples
  • Health conditions that affect BAC readings

Contesting Injury Allegations

In cases involving DUI causing injury in California, your attorney may contend that:

  • The injuries were caused by another party
  • External conditions contributed to the accident
  • There is insufficient evidence linking you to the harm

Identifying Procedural Errors

Mistakes made by law enforcement, including violations of your constitutional rights, can weaken the prosecution’s case.
